Wrangell

With a quaint downtown nestled among towering mountains and lush forests, Wrangell carries an irresistible charm. A stroll through town reveals rustic wooden buildings, interspersed with local boutiques and traditional eateries. Highlights of Wrangell include the Nolan Center, where visitors can delve into the town's rich heritage, and the iconic Chief Shakes Tribal House, offering an authentic glimpse into Tlingit culture. Exploring the Petroglyph Beach State Historic Park unveils mysterious ancient rock carvings that lie scattered on the beach.

The history of Wrangell is painted in the shades of Tlingit culture, gold rush fever, and fishing traditions. The town, one of Alaska's oldest non-native settlements, offers fascinating insights into native Tlingit heritage through sites like the Chief Shakes Tribal House. Events like the Bearfest and the Wrangell Garnet Festival celebrate the town's unique blend of nature and tradition, while local museums and the Wrangell Sentinel, the oldest continuously published newspaper in Alaska, narrate intriguing stories from the town's past.

Attractions and Activities

Wrangell is a gateway to numerous outdoor excursions that showcase Alaska's natural splendors. Embark on an unforgettable journey to the Anan Wildlife Observatory, where you can witness bears in their natural habitat. Adventure enthusiasts can explore the hiking trails in the Tongass National Forest or enjoy sport fishing in the rich waters around Wrangell. Jet boat tours up the Stikine River provide an exhilarating perspective on the area's diverse ecosystems, while a visit to LeConte Glacier, the southernmost tidewater glacier in North America, promises a stunning spectacle.

Local Speciality

Food in Wrangell is a celebration of its bountiful environment. Local menus feature fresh-caught seafood like halibut and salmon, often smoked or grilled to perfection. Be sure to try the Alaskan King Crab, a delicacy that perfectly captures the area's culinary spirit. Local cafes and bakeries offer delicious treats, often paired with locally sourced coffee. Also, the area's craft beers are a perfect way to unwind after a day of exploration.

Purchasing local products in Wrangell not only provides unique souvenirs but also supports the community. The local markets are flush with Alaska Native arts, handcrafted jewelry featuring local garnets, and locally made products like smoked salmon. You can find beautifully woven baskets, wood carvings, and traditional Tlingit beadwork that embody the spirit of Wrangell. Additionally, locally produced honey, jams, and syrups offer a taste of Alaska to take back home.

Best time to visit Wrangell

The best time to visit Wrangell is during the summer months, where the mild weather enhances the region's natural beauty and wildlife viewing opportunities. The Bearfest in July provides an unforgettable experience, featuring guided tours, workshops, and local music. Summer also coincides with the salmon run, making it an excellent time for fishing enthusiasts. For those interested in local culture, the Wrangell Garnet Festival in June offers a unique insight into the town's gemstone-related heritage
